What would be your role?
- Assisting our client in the fulfilment of the AML requirements set forth by the authorities;
- Performing risk assessment of existing and new players;
- Assisting in improving Source of Wealth and Source of Funds processes;
- Conducting ongoing monitoring of players and transactions according to the respective level of risk;
- Evaluating and identifying suspicious behaviour, including assisting in the investigation and reporting of suspicious transactions;
- Contributing to designing, implementing and maintaining internal AML/CFT compliance manuals, policies, procedures and systems and being proactive in suggesting improvement to existing processes;
- Assisting Compliance department in the development of the AML training program and contributing to raise awareness;
- May perform other duties as our client exigencies.
